Aruba, a Hewlett Packard Enterprise company (NYSE: HPE), today announced a new enterprise core and aggregation switch and the industry's most advanced operating system, ArubaOS-CX, designed for modern mobility, and IoT requirements. Taking a leap beyond today's antiquated switching platforms,Aggregation Routers the Aruba 8400 Core Switch Series and ArubaOS-CX are purpose-built for emerging mobile-cloud business applications and changing traffic patterns that are being driven by the massive flood of data sources and growth in IoT.
Gartner estimates that by 2020, there will be 20.4 billion Internet of Things (IoT) devices connected to enterprise networks1. Despite this rapidly changing technology and business landscape, network core switches have seen very little design and software innovation over the past few decades. Organizations are rapidly moving to mobile and cloud-based networks to accommodate these new applications and ?°things.?± However, incumbent core switch technology has not kept up with the resulting surge in network traffic, the added complexity of the environment, and the increasing need forvisibility and insights, and quick remediation.
The Aruba 8400 Switch Series delivers a breakthrough in campus core and aggregation, extending intelligence from the edge to the core and allowing CIOs to derive better business outcomes from their networks. While the Aruba 8400 provides the carrier-class availability and performance that organizations need in a core switch, the innovation goes beyond table stakes to address the need for immediate visibility, greater security, better insights into troubleshooting, and easier automation, giving enterprises true business agility as they move to mobile-first, cloud, and IoT-enabled businesses.Automated Visibility for Early Detection: The innovative Aruba Network Analytics Engine allows IT professionals to easily monitor network, system and application and security-related activities with simple rules-based monitoring and automatic correlation of network activities.
This engine comes with a native time-series database combined with event correlation to enable operators to instantly detect problems, analyze trends to quickly gain insight, and predict or avoid issues that often lead toscale and security, and performance bottlenecks. Although the Aruba 8400's intelligence and programmable software make the solution unique, the switch is also designed from the ground up with the performance, reliability, and scalability of today's modern networks in mind. The Aruba 8400's fully extensible fabric design enables seamless upgrades so enterprises can scale as their bandwidth needs increase. The Virtual Switching Framework (VSF) with two chassis scales up to 512 10GbE, 128 40Gbe or 96 100 Gigabit Ethernet ports.
